N2 - Magnetic actuator for colonoscope navigation is fabricated. The actuator composed of tube-shape permanent magnet and spiral structure that made by rubber. The magnet is magnetized to the direction of its diameter. By applying the rotational magnetic field the machine rotate and moved in an intestine. The actuator is attached on an end of simulated endoscope. The actuator with flexible air tubes can move in small and large intestines of pig. This result suggests that the actuator have great possibility for colonoscope navigation.
